DAP sec-gen says that with a PAS-Umno leadership, MCA leaders will never get a chance to be a finance minister or chief minister of Penang. FMTNews LimGuanEng PAS MCA

DAP secretary-general Lim Guan Eng says in a Oct 7 statement, PAS president Abdul Hadi Awang has said it is ‘haram’ for Muslims to surrender power to a non-Muslim.

In a statement today, Lim gave four instances where PAS’ top leaders have made remarks detrimental to non-Muslim rights in the country. He said Hadi, on Jan 8, had called on Muslims to choose Muslim leaders without taking into account their past transgressions. Hadi had also claimed that a non-Muslim leader “would end in hell”.

“These statements are enough for us to doubt PAS’ sincerity in upholding a democratic system where people of all races and faiths have their rights protected under the Federal Constitution.
